Social House Vodka & The Gold Standard Launch Campaign Supporting UAPB Student-Athletes

EINPresswire.com

PINE BLUFF, AR, UNITED STATES,
January 6, 2026 /EINPresswire.com


Social House Vodka today announced a new partnership with The Gold Standard, a nonprofit 501(c)(3) organization and official charitable partner of the University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ff (UAPB), to launch 1873 Gold Standard, a purpose-driven annual campaign designed to support UAPB student-athletes while engaging alumni, fans, and the broader HBCU community.  Named for UAPB's founding year, 1873 Gold Standard connects the university's legacy with charitable support for student-athletes, including funding for scholarships, wellness resources, travel, and career development opportunities. The campaign is built around Raise the Roar, an annual initiative intended to create lasting impact through collective community participation.

Launch Timeline & Availability The 1873 Gold Standard campaign is scheduled to launch in early February 2026, supported by digital, alumni, and community activations throughout the year. The limited edition bottle will be available online nationwide (where shipping is permitted) and in Arkansas through MK Distributors, making it accessible to liquor stores, bars, and restaurants across the state.

About the University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ff
Founded in 1873, the University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ff is Arkansas's oldest historically Black college and university. UAPB is a public, comprehensive institution serving the Arkansas Delta with a focus on academic excellence, cultural leadership, and community impact. Learn more at uapb.edu.
